
Shadi Zalta
Shadi Zalta is the spokesperson for the Ministry of Education and Technical Education in Egypt. He is known for his role in communicating important decisions and updates regarding educational policies and initiatives. Recently, he announced that the Minister of Education, Mohamed Abdel-Latif, would be making a significant announcement concerning contractual teachers, which aims to provide better opportunities and clear guidelines for their participation in examination processes.
